NEWMAC First Round Preview: No. 5 Smith at No. 4 Babson

April 24, 2026

NORTHAMPTON - The No. 5 seed Smith College lacrosse team (10-7) travels to No. 4 seed Babson College (10-6) Saturday in the first round of the NEWMAC Lacrosse Championship at 1:00pm at MacDowell Field. The winner advances to Wednesday's semifinals at the No. 1 seed MIT.

Series History
  • Babson won the regular season matchup 16-8 on March 28
  • The Beavers lead the all-time series 19-13
  • Smith's last win over Babson came in the 2001 NEWMAC Quarterfinals
Smith in the Postseason
  • Head coach Katie Moore has guided the Bears to the playoffs the last seven seasons
  • Smith is looking for its first postseason win since 2001
Players to Watch
  • For Babson, Lilly Bedard (33-33-66) ranks fourth in the league in assists and eighth in points, first-year Jenna Wong (36-4-40) has scored multiple goals in five of the last six games and Laden (28-1-29) has 12 goals over the last four games and leads the team with 57 draw controls, 24 ground balls and 21 caused turnovers. 
  • Kyra Hawk (San Jose, CA/The Harker School) (58-8-66) ranks fourth in the conference in goals and eighth in points, while Caroline Sanders (Orange County, CA/Santa Margarita Catholic) (35-19-54) leads the team with 79 draw controls, 41 ground balls and 21 caused turnovers, and Layna Fitzgerald (Indianapolis, IN/Cathedral) (35-3-38) has scored 10 goals over the last three games. Goalkeeper Brooke Testa (Pittstown, NJ/Delaware Valley) owns a 10.69 goals against average and a .462 save percentage in 15 starts this year.
Up Next
The winner of Saturday's game will take on top-seeded MIT on Wednesday, April 29 at 6:00pm
